**Job Summary**:
**How you will make an impact**:
You will be responsible for the supervision and training of kitchen staff, in addition to the production, quality assurance, and profitability of all menu items.

**As a Cook Supervisor, you will**:

- Assist with menu planning and maintaining a high level of quality and profitability in all Food & Beverage offerings
- Recommend and implement preparation to reduce costs and supervise all kitchen personnel to ensure correct methodologies are followed
- Maintain a clean and safe work area adhering to food safety and health standards
- Prioritize and delegate tasks in kitchen layout and prep
- Ensure all products and ingredients required are delivered in a timely manner for prompt delivery to kitchens and clientele
- Ensure food ingredients are stored in their designated area and rotated in the proper manner
- Provide input into catering menus and develop new menu items
- Work efficiently and effectively to gather, wash, cut, season, cook and store quality ingredients.
- Assist Food Service Director in maintaining accurate daily production records and completing all required documentation, reports, and logs as assigned
- Train employees: plan, assign and direct work; appraise performance; rewards and discipline associates; address complaints and resolve problems
- Advise management of purchasing requirements with a focus on minimizing waste and avoiding product shortages

**About you**:

- 3 years cooking experience in a past faced institutional kitchen environment
- You must have a valid Food Handler Certificate or provincial equivalent
- Excellent customer and client relationship skills
- Excellent communication skills (written and verbal)
